With the proliferation of craft beers today, it’s easy to overlook the fact that breweries numbered in the thousands before Prohibition. Helb’s Keystone Brewery operated at King and Queen streets in downtown York, Pa., from 1873 to 1950. A 1913 article in the Harrisburg Telegraph newspaper said Helb’s was a leader in replacing horses with electric vehicles for delivery. A 1939 newspaper ad touted the company’s “Mr. Adolph Hartman, our master brewer from the old school of four decades” and his new pilsner: “Pure as sunlight, sparkling as spring water, wholesome and really good.” We’ll drink to that!
